// create replay emulation if it has not been created already
func (tr *Tracker) createReplayEmulation(mixer television.AudioMixer) error {
if tr.replayEmulation != nil {
return nil
}
tv, err := television.NewTelevision("AUTO")
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("tracker: create replay emulation: %w", err)
}
tv.AddAudioMixer(mixer)
tr.replayEmulation, err = hardware.NewVCS(tv, nil, nil)
if err != nil {
return fmt.Errorf("tracker: create replay emulation: %w", err)
}
tr.replayEmulation.Env.Label = replayEnv
tr.replayEmulation.TIA.Audio.SetTracker(tr)
return nil
}
const replayEnv = environment.Label("tracker_replay")
// Replay audio from start to end indexes
//
// The onEnd argument is a function to run when the replay has concluded
func (tr *Tracker) Replay(start int, end int, mixer television.AudioMixer, onEnd func()) {
// the replay will run even if the master emulation is running. this may
// cause audible issues with the hardware audio mixing
tr.createReplayEmulation(mixer)
tr.crit.section.Lock()
defer tr.crit.section.Unlock()
startState := tr.rewind.GetState(tr.crit.Entries[start].Coords.Frame)
if startState == nil {
logger.Logf("tracker", "replay: can't find rewind state for frame %d", tr.crit.Entries[start].Coords.Frame)
return
}
rewind.Plumb(tr.replayEmulation, startState, true)
// get copy of end frame number so that we don't have to acquire the
// criticial section in the replay emulation
endFrame := tr.crit.Entries[end].Coords.Frame
go func() {
defer onEnd()
err := tr.replayEmulation.Run(func() (govern.State, error) {
if tr.replayEmulation.TV.GetCoords().Frame > endFrame {
return govern.Ending, nil
}
return govern.Running, nil
})
if err != nil {
logger.Logf("tracker", "replay: %s", err.Error())
}
}()
}
